Wren's Nest


TripAdvisor Traveller Rating: 4.5 of 5 stars
TripAdvisor Popularity Index: #6 of 203 attractions in Atlanta
Traveller Description: The 19th-century farmhouse that once belonged to Joel Chandler Harris, the author of Br'er Rabbit and Br'er Fox.
